Geek
and Sundry is building an interesting lineup of web shows, including Tabletop,
wherein Wil Wheaton plays board games with people (and crushes their hopes of
winning.) Other shows include The Guild
(a comedy now in its fifth season), Sword and Laser (a Science Fiction and
Fantasy book club), and more. A
particularly intriguing show is Dark Horse Motion Comics, which apparently
animates Dark Horse comic book favorites like Hellboy and the BPRD.
With tech-savvy folks like
Felicia Day and Veronica Belmont creating its content, I expect Geek and Sundry
will be a lot of fun when it begins airing Sunday, 1 April.
